LOYAL CHEVALIER LODGE.
ANNIVERSARY BALL HELD. Tho soventh anniversary ball of the Loyal Chevalier Lodge, Manchester Unity Oddfellows, was held in the Oddfellows' Hall last evening and proved very enjoyable. Some charming frocks wore worn by the dancers and the mombers of tho lodge were in regalia. The dance music supplied by the Gilham Melody Boys' Band was thoroughly appreciated. Among those present/ were: —Miss Thelma Johnson, who wore a frock of flame crepe de chine; Miss Violet Gates, lettuce green lace with an apricot velvet girdle; Miss L. White, flame georgette with a hem of gold lace; Miss Doel, cameo pink georgette with a pink embossed chenille georgette coatee; Miss Viola Perkins, black net heavily embroidered with soquins; Miss Olive Perkins, gold lame; Miss V. Francis, black ring velvet and Italian lace; Miss D. Moore, salmon pink satin with a deeply scalloped hem; Miss B. Starr, apple green crepe de chine with a flame shoulder spray; Miss T. pale petunia lace inlet with bands of silver; Miss W. Crooke, terra cotta georgette; Miss Elva Thomas, old gold satin embroidered with emerald green; Miss Carter, black ninon; Mrs. W. F. Bishop, powder blue taffeta; Miss H. Lythgo, peach crepe de chine; Miss E. Lythgo, black georgette with a lacquer red girdle; Miss E. Crocker, periwinkle blue lace over satin; Miss Slanwny, henna satin bodice and a net skirt; Miss Raw, black panne velvet with a rod shoulder flower; Miss Chapman, corn coloured sprigged satin; Mrs. W. Pearson, black taffeta appliqued with pink flowers; Miss S. Ford, cameo pink georgetto and silver lace; Mrs. C. Rowell, white satin embroidered with powder blue flowers.
